Andes Mountain, was founded by Pedro Marzolo in 1988 as a outdoor tour operator company that offers services mainly in mountaineering expeditions trips, trekking, ski touring along the Andean Volcanoes and Patagonia. Our base is located in Santiago, Chile, where the Andes mountain range surrounding us. We offer these services in Chile as well as in Perú and Argentina where Patagonian trekking, ski touring, mountain biking and high mountaineering trips on the Andes are our main goals.

We offer you a wide variety of excursions, such as mountaineering (from medium to high altitude), trekking, ski touring and mountainbike trips, and of curse, in between trips we can organize for you city tours and visit our famous vineyards in central valley of Chile.

Our expeditions are, in their majority, composed by small groups, give to our clients best and exclusive service. We have specialized guides to accompany you it these activities. 2- Our High Mountaineering trips are designed to have the best acclimatization, having the possibility to climb a smaller height before attempting to climb a great summit such as the Aconcagua. We plan our itineraries very carefully. Our trips are specially designed to give our clients the best possible chance or reaching the summit. We have plenty of days built into our schedules in case we are forced to wait out stormy weather. We have a safe and slow ascent plan which is necessary for proper acclimatization. We are extremely efficient during the entire expedition, but we do not rush things or skip important details. On our Aconcagua Normal Route expedition we take an extra day in Penitentes to do an acclimatization hike which has proven to help folks get a jump on there acclimatizing. On the Normal route we take a day at one of our permanently staffed camps to do a day hike to the base of the impressive south face of Aconcagua. We have adopted the climb high, sleep low program on our expeditions. This works well for proper acclimatization and keeps our pack weights down. We also have planned rest days built into our schedules which we have found is necessary for muscle recovery and also aids in acclimatization. Our guides have mountain of experience dealing with the tribulations of high altitude expeditions, sometimes itineraries need to be altered to cater to the individual needs of our clients. Because of our low guide-client ratio we are able to readily accommodate any changes that may occur during any stage of the expedition.

5- Mules, horses and donkeys. We have the best service to carry our gear, with the friendship of our "arrieros" (cowboys). We use mules in the Aconcagua and Central Andes, horses in Patagonia and donkeys in Cordillera Blanca, Perú.

6- Porters. We can provide you with porters in all of our high altitude expeditions as well in trekking expeditions. There are available in Aconcagua, Andes Centrales, Cordillera Blanca and Patagonia in the treks for Torres del Paine and Los Glaciares.

7- Hotels and refuges. We stay at best hostels in Patagonia. For our mountaineering trips we choose three and four stars hotels in Santiago, Mendoza, Arica and Copiapo. For Araucania and Lake Distric trips, we use cozy and comfortables refuges.

8- Parks fees. As well as in Patagonia (Torres del Paine and Los Glaciares) and Perú (Huascaran National Park), and all parks along Chileand Andes range we include park entrance fee.

9- Transportation. In our expeditions we use the best qualified ground transportation, according to the roads conditions and altitudes. For transport we use 4x4 pick up trucks and minibuses.
